                                                                    Beschrijving
                        In a quaint coastal town, where secrets linger beneath the surface, a beloved figure is found dead, sending shockwaves through the community. The local bookstore owner, with her keen eye for detail and insatiable curiosity, becomes embroiled in the investigation. As she sifts through clues and encounters the townspeople, she uncovers a tapestry of motives that complicates the seemingly straightforward case.
Amidst the picturesque backdrop, tensions rise as friendships are tested and long-buried grudges surface. The protagonist navigates a web of deception, revealing that not everything is as it appears in their idyllic setting. The story intricately weaves the complexities of human relationships with the unraveling mystery, inviting the reader to ponder the darker sides of small-town life.
As the investigation deepens, the protagonist must confront her own fears and biases while racing against time to uncover the truth before another life is claimed. This tale of intrigue and suspense captivates, ensuring that nothing—and no one—is quite what it seems.
